Latest Patents
One of Lee’s latest patents is a novel **Fuel Performance Booster**, which focuses on the efficient production of hydrogen from methanol and water. This process occurs under supercritical temperature and pressure conditions, remarkably without the need for a catalyst. The hydrogen is created in situ on an internal combustion engine, using the exhaust system as a heat source to achieve supercritical temperatures.
Another significant patent is centered around **Systems and Methods for Supercritical Water Reformation of Fuels and Generation of Hydrogen using Supercritical Water**. This innovation describes a comprehensive system for reforming diesel fuel into hydrogen. The system includes a supercritical water reactor that is fluidly connected with feeds for water and diesel fuel, along with a pre-heater to elevate these substances to the necessary temperatures before they undergo mixing. It further highlights the use of a water-gas shift reactor and a hydrogen capturing system that optimally converts and isolates hydrogen from the synthesis gas produced.
